Web15 de mar. de 2024 · The American Heart Association currently classifies high blood pressure in teenagers and adults as follows: 6. Normal: Systolic blood pressure under 120 mmHg and diastolic blood pressure under 80 mmHg. Elevated: Systolic between 120 and 129 mmHg and diastolic under 80 mmHg.
